I. Summary of cost of reverse radar
1. Original plant accessories vs secondary plant accessories
- higher prices for original plant spare parts, but better quality and suitability。
- by-products are relatively inexpensive, but there may be compatibility problems or shorter lifetimes。
2. Inclusion of labour fees
- part of the maintenance shop is charged only for spare parts and not for working hours; others are charged on an hourly basis。
In general, the working hours are between $50 and $150 depending on the type of vehicle and the difficulty of repairing it。
3. Different vehicle types
- the price of reverse radar parts in luxury cars or high-end brands (e. G. Bmw, mercedes, etc.) is usually higher。

- the prices of ordinary domestic cars (e. G., public, toyota, honda, etc.) are relatively low。
4. Need for additional installation
- in the case of reloading radars, additional cameras or sensors may be required and the costs may increase accordingly。

Iii. Recommendations and notes

- in selecting spare parts, priority is given to the original plant or to the quality of the by-product, so as to avoid loss or loss。
- prior to replacement, several more repair shops could be consulted to compare prices and services and avoid being “holed”。
- in the case of new vehicles, it is recommended to contact shop 4s during the warranty period, so as to avoid self-replacement affecting quality assurance。

- for old vehicles, the reloading of the video system could be considered to be more intuitive, but also more costly。
As can be seen from the above information, the cost of reverse radar varies depending on the type of vehicle, the type of spare parts and the means of maintenance. Reasonable selection of spare parts and maintenance methods would ensure safety and cost control。
